Glauber Costa wrote:
>>  /* Add a watchpoint.  */
>> -int cpu_watchpoint_insert(CPUState *env, target_ulong addr, int type)
>> +int cpu_watchpoint_insert(CPUState *env, target_ulong addr, target_ulong len,
>> +                          int flags, CPUWatchpoint **watchpoint)
> 
> Any particular reason you're not simply returning the address of the watchpoint?
> Although I must admit it's a matter of personal taste.

Then I would have to express potential errors as pointer values. I think
I didn't find a precedence for this in QEMU, so I went for the above
interface.
